For those of you who know most of this story, this is an update for you.
My friend's mom has completely contributed if not triggered my friend's anorexia. Her mom was angry that two of my friends talked to her about it, saying that they were "jealous", etc. HER MOM DOES NOT HAVE HER PRIORITIES STRAIGHT and it is SOOOOO frustrating. So we approached my friend once, she brushed it off, I didn't see her for about 3 weeks, and then this weekend we were all together again. When some dessert came out she went to the bathroom immediately and stayed there until it had all been passed around. Later, I asked if she tried what I had made for dessert and she told me she had a really big supper (she apparently ate before coming to my friend's house). I told her I NEVER make things, and she had a small bite. Later, she was looking in the mirror and saying (again) how her shoulder blades stick out. So now, since her mother wants absolutely nothing to do with this and refuses to see that her daughter is wasting away, it's up to me and my friends to do something. I think my next step is going to be to go to a health nurse (we don't have an eating disorder clinic where I live) and ask her what we should do. I feel so angry right now (mostly because of her mom) and because I feel like I don't even know my own best friend. I just had to vent.
